What is isoleucine?

Isoleucine is one of the three branched-chain amino acids (BCAAs), which also include leucine and valine. These amino acids are particularly well known for their role in muscle health and energy metabolism. As an essential amino acid, isoleucine cannot be produced by the body, which means we must obtain it from our food. With its unique structure, isoleucine contributes significantly to protein synthesis, a process essential for the growth and repair of muscle tissue. It is also crucial for regulating blood sugar levels and providing energy to muscles, making it particularly important for people who are very physically active. In addition to these physical functions, isoleucine plays a role in stimulating the immune system and supports the production of hemoglobin, the oxygen carrier in our red blood cells. These diverse functions make isoleucine an invaluable part of a healthy and balanced diet.

Energy production

In metabolism, isoleucine contributes to gluconeogenesis, the process of producing glucose from non-carbohydrate sources. This is especially important during long periods of training or dieting, when glycogen stores are depleted and the body needs alternative energy sources.

Immune function and hemoglobin production

Isoleucine supports the immune system and is involved in the production of hemoglobin. A strong immune system protects us from disease, while sufficient hemoglobin ensures the transport of oxygen in the blood and thus the energy supply to our cells.

Blood sugar regulation

Isoleucine’s ability to intervene in the process of gluconeogenesis also helps stabilize blood sugar levels. This can be particularly beneficial for people with diabetes or those who need to control their blood sugar levels for other reasons. Which foods are particularly high in isoleucine?

To ensure you’re getting enough isoleucine from your diet, it’s helpful to know which foods are particularly rich in this essential amino acid. Here’s a list of foods that contain high amounts of isoleucine, based on 100 grams of each food:

Animal sources

  • Chicken: About 1.3 grams of isoleucine. Chicken is an excellent source of protein and provides isoleucine as well as other essential amino acids.
  • Beef: About 1.2 grams of isoleucine. Beef is not only rich in isoleucine, but also iron and vitamin B12.
  • Eggs: About 0.7 grams of isoleucine. Eggs are known for their high-quality protein and nutritional versatility.
  • Salmon: About 1.2 grams of isoleucine. Salmon is not only a good source of isoleucine, but also rich in omega-3 fatty acids.
  • Cottage cheese: About 0.8 grams of isoleucine. Cottage cheese is an excellent source of high-quality protein.
  • Greek yogurt: About 0.5 grams of isoleucine. Greek yogurt is not only rich in isoleucine, but also in probiotics.

Plant sources

  • Lentils: About 0.8 grams of isoleucine. Lentils are an excellent source of plant-based protein and also provide fiber and minerals.
  • Chickpeas: About 0.6 grams of isoleucine. Chickpeas are versatile and rich in protein, fiber and important nutrients.
  • Soybeans: About 1.3 grams of isoleucine. Soybeans and products made from them, such as tofu, are important sources of plant-based protein that are rich in isoleucine.
